Biographical / Historical

Karl Linse was born on 13 November 1881 in Baden, Germany. In 1895 he emigrated to America and settled in Madison, Nebraska. He graduated from Concordia Seminary, Springfield in 1905. He held parishes in Stirum, North Dakota from 1905 to 1910, Benson, Illinois from 1910 to 1922, and Danvers, Illinois from 1922 to 1931. He died on 13 January 1931.
